Brown Medicine’s Division of Gastroenterology is seeking an energetic, motivated physician to join our practice in Rhode Island.

Brown Medicine is a multi-specialty faculty practice group with over 200 physicians and multiple patient care locations across the State of Rhode Island. One of the largest physician groups in Rhode Island, Brown Medicine is affiliated with the Warren Alpert Medical School of Brown University and employs most of the full-time faculty of Brown’s Department of Medicine. The three-part mission of Brown Medicine is high-level quality patient care, state-of-the-art clinical research, and dedicated teaching of more than 400 medical students, residents, and fellows. We offer the opportunity for long-term professional and personal satisfaction with diverse job descriptions and flexibility.

The Brown Medicine Division of Gastroenterology is a leader in inflammatory bowel disease, translational microbiome science, advanced and capsule endoscopy, viral hepatitis, non-alcoholic fatty liver disease, and gastrointestinal malignancies. Endoscopic services are provided at several in-patient and out-patient units.

Our well-established program accepts three fellows annually. The successful candidate will engage in teaching students, fellows, and house staff in both inpatient and outpatient settings. Board certification/eligibility is required. Expertise in general GI, hepatology, and advanced endoscopy is preferred.

Brown Medicine offers competitive base salary and incentive compensation, benefits, loan repayment, and CME time/ allowance.
